According to previous news, the Clippers signed Brooke Lopez with a two-year, 18 million contract.
In response to this, The Athletic reporter Sam Vecenie commented: "I think the Clippers' acquisition of Brooke Lopez is a very successful signing. He struggled in Milwaukee last season because many outside players on the team were unable to limit their opponents' ball breaks and did not do well when surrounding the screen, resulting in the team's downward defensive system being unable to be effectively implemented.
"Now let Lopez play together with (Chris) Dunn and DJJ (Derek Jones Jr.) and this combination can produce a good chemistry. ”
Last season, Lopez averaged 31.8 minutes per game, scoring 13.0 points, 5.0 rebounds and 1.8 assists.
